Gardena Valley Japanese Cultural Institute Carnival 2011

Licensing

The Gardena Valley Japanese Cultural Institute (GVJCI) has held its annual carnival for the past 33 years since 1978.  Among delicious food, great performances and demonstrations, and fun games and exhibits, you can undoubtedly feel that lively, community spirit that has drawn people to this carnival for years. Judo Demonstration

Showcasing some of the martial arts classes that are held at the GVJCI throughout the year, various martial arts demonstrations were held indoors, downstairs in the JCI Hall.  These demonstrations featured Shotokan Karate, Naginata, Judo, Kendo, Shorinji Kempo, and Daito Ryu Aikijujutsu.

Into the JCI Nisei Veterans Hall...

Throughout the year, the JCI Nisei Veterans hall is home for different classes such as Qi Gong, Creative Stitchery, and Stretching for Seniors as well as the site for an assortment of special programs and the daily Senior Lunch Program.

Pachinko!

Pachinko, the Japanese pinball machine, is very popular among the kids at the carnival.  A long time friend of the JCI and Pachinko machine collector graciously lends some of his Pachinko machines to the carnival every year.

Japanese Language School

The Gardena Valley Japanese Cultural Institute Japanese Language School was established in 1912 as Moneta Gakuen and will be celebrating their 100th anniversary next year!  They provide Japanese language classes for children and adults.
